1. During normal driving, the driver should do his/her best to run close to or on the central line so as not to allow oncoming vehicles any opportunity to occupy his own route.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B

2. When the road maintenance vehicle and the engineering vehicle are on duty, the passing vehicles should avoid with care.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

3. When encountering stopping and waiting in turn or slow-moving vehicles in front, the motorized vehicle may _________.

A. borrow road to overtake

B. occupy the opposite lane

C. follow the vehicles in front

D. cut in the waiting vehicles

Answer: C

4. Which shoud be taken along while driving?

A. vocational qualification certificate

B. ID card

C. driving license

D. work permits

Answer: C

5. After setting off from a roadside, motor vehicle drivers should watch both sides of the road, turn left and drive into the normal lane slowly.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

6. Which behavior a person had in 3 years is not allowed to apply for a motorized vehicle driving license?

A. insulin injections

B. drunken experience

C. smoking addiction

D. drug injections

Answer: D

7. In which situation that a driver cannot drive?

A. after drinking coffee

B. after drinking milk

C. after drinking

D. after drinking tea

Answer: C

8. You can not drive a motorized vehicle into the lane where the red X-shaped light or the red arrow light is on.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

9. Traffic Signs and traffic markings are not traffic signals.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B

10. Which of the following vehicle in front in the same lane is not allowed to be overtaken?

A. large bus or large truck

B. taxis

C. ambulance on duty

D. public bus

Answer: C

11. When passing an intersection without traffic lights, the driver should go through as fast as possible.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B

12. Driving a motorized vehicle on the highway which has no central line, the maximum speed can not exceed 70 kilometers per hour.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B

13. A motorized vehicle driver who does not hang the license plate is subject to a ________.

A. 6-point penalty

B. 12-point penalty

C. 2-point penalty

D. 3-point penalty

Answer: B

14. When encountering slow-moving vehicles at an intersection that has no traffic signals, the motorized vehicle should pass alternately.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

15. A motorized vehicle driver who has not yielded to the school bus according to stipulations is subject to a 6-point penalty.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

16. Illegally assembled motorized vehicle can be drived on road as long as it is thought to be safe.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B

17. How to reduce speed or stop when driving on a road covered with snow and ice?

A. Take full advantage of driving brake

B. Take full advantage of the control power from engine

C. Take full advantage of parking brake

D. Take full advantage of speed retarder

Answer: B

18. When a tire blowout on the road, the driver should swiftly depress the brake pedal to reduce speed and stop the vehicle.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B

19. Traffic Police can detain the vehicle according to law if it is without the mandatory traffic accident insurance in accordance with state regulations.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

20. After a tire blows out and before the driver can control the speed of the vehicle, he should refrain from using the foot brake to stop the vehicle. Otherwise, a horizontal swing of the vehicle can cause greater danger.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A
